How do you feel about that bourbon? I bought a bottle lately based on the recommendation of a couple people but have yet to crack it open. I have since heard varying opinions

I like WTAS and have bunkered a few I have found for $69 or less. It is IMO different enough from the WT lineup to make it a worth while addition. Big, rich spice notes followed by vanilla and caramel in a well balanced package. Very nice complexity with under control wood make it a very approachable sipper.

I think the WT AS is a bit of a sleeper.... one of those "I should have bought more of that when I could have" whiskey's.
